文档首页> 云计算> 蓝易云搭建RUOYI系统教程

蓝易云搭建RUOYI系统教程

发布时间:2024-09-15 11:14       

搭建RUOYI系统是一项涉及多个步骤的任务,从环境准备到系统部署,每一步都需要仔细操作以确保系统的稳定性和功能性。本文将详细介绍在CentOS 7系统上搭建RUOYI系统的完整流程,包括环境准备、源码下载、数据库配置、系统编译打包、部署启动以及后续的初始化配置。每一步骤都附有详细的命令解释,帮助您深入理解整个过程。

目录

  1. 准备环境
  2. 安装Git
  3. 下载RUOYI源码
  4. 配置数据库
  5. 编译和打包RUOYI系统
  6. 部署RUOYI系统
  7. 访问RUOYI系统
  8. 完成初始化配置
  9. 原理解释表
  10. 实用案例分析
  11. 总结

准备环境

在开始搭建RUOYI系统之前,需要确保服务器环境满足以下要求:

  • 操作系统:CentOS 7
  • 硬件配置
    • CPU:至少2核
    • 内存:至少4GB
    • 磁盘空间:至少30GB可用空间
  • 软件依赖
    • Java运行环境(JRE/JDK)
    • MySQL数据库
    • Git版本控制工具
    • Maven构建工具

步骤

  1. 更新系统包

    在安装任何新软件之前,建议先更新系统包,以确保所有现有软件包都是最新的。

    sudo yum update -y
    

    解释

    • sudo:以超级用户权限执行命令。
    • yum update -y:更新所有已安装的软件包,-y选项自动确认所有提示。
  2. 安装Java运行环境

    RUOYI系统依赖Java运行环境,因此需要安装JDK。

    sudo yum install -y java-1.8.0-openjdk-devel
    

    解释

    • yum install -y java-1.8.0-openjdk-devel:安装OpenJDK 1.8开发包,-y选项自动确认安装。
  3. 安装MySQL数据库

    RUOYI系统使用MySQL作为数据库,以下步骤将安装并启动MySQL。

    sudo yum install -y mysql-server
    sudo systemctl start mysqld
    sudo systemctl enable mysqld
    

    解释

    • yum install -y mysql-server:安装MySQL服务器。
    • systemctl start mysqld:启动MySQL服务。
    • systemctl enable mysqld:设置MySQL服务开机自启。
  4. 安装Maven构建工具

    Maven是Java项目的构建工具,RUOYI系统依赖Maven进行编译和打包。

    sudo yum install -y maven
    

    解释

    • yum install -y maven:安装Maven构建工具。

安装Git

Git是一个分布式版本控制系统,用于管理和跟踪源码。安装Git是下载RUOYI源码的前提。

步骤

  1. 安装Git

    sudo yum install -y git
    

    解释

    • yum install -y git:使用YUM包管理器安装Git,-y选项自动确认安装。
  2. 验证Git安装

    安装完成后,验证Git是否成功安装及其版本信息。

    git --version
    

    示例输出

    git version 2.27.0
    

    解释

    • git --version:显示已安装的Git版本信息。若显示版本号,表示Git已成功安装。

下载RUOYI源码

RUOYI系统的源码托管在Gitee上,使用Git克隆源码库是获取RUOYI源码的常用方法。

步骤

  1. 克隆RUOYI源码库

    git clone https://gitee.com/y_project/RuoYi-Vue.git
    

    解释

    • git clone:克隆远程仓库到本地。
    • https://gitee.com/y_project/RuoYi-Vue.git:RUOYI系统源码的Gitee仓库地址。
  2. 进入源码目录

    cd RuoYi-Vue
    

    解释

    • cd RuoYi-Vue:进入克隆下来的RUOYI源码目录。

配置数据库

RUOYI系统需要一个MySQL数据库来存储数据,以下步骤将创建数据库并配置RUOYI系统连接该数据库。

步骤

  1. 登录MySQL

    mysql -u root -p
    

    解释

    • mysql -u root -p:以root用户登录MySQL,-p选项提示输入密码。
  2. 创建数据库

    在MySQL提示符下,执行以下命令创建数据库:

    CREATE DATABASE ruoyi C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ci;
    

    解释

    • CREATE DATABASE ruoyi:创建名为 ruoyi的数据库。
    • CHARACTER SET utf8mb4 COLLATE utf8mb4_general_ci:设置字符集为UTF-8,确保支持多语言字符。
  3. 创建数据库用户并授权

    CREATE USER 'ruoyi_user'@'localhost' IDENTIFIED BY 'your_password';
    GRANT ALL PRIVILEGES ON ruoyi.* TO 'ruoyi_user'@'localhost';
    FLUSH PRIVILEGES;
    EXIT;
    

    解释

    • CREATE USER 'ruoyi_user'@'localhost' IDENTIFIED BY 'your_password';:创建一个名为 ruoyi_user的数据库用户,并设置密码。
    • GRANT ALL PRIVILEGES ON ruoyi.* TO 'ruoyi_user'@'localhost';:授予该用户对 ruoyi数据库的所有权限。
    • FLUSH PRIVILEGES;:刷新权限,使更改生效。
    • EXIT;:退出MySQL命令行。
  4. 配置RUOYI系统的数据库连接

    编辑RUOYI源码中的 application.yml文件,配置数据库连接信息。

    nano ruoyi-admin/src/main/resources/application.yml
    

    修改以下部分